首頁 >資料庫 >mysql教程 >為什麼我在 MySQL 中收到「使用者\'root\'@\'localhost\'存取被拒絕(使用密碼:NO)\」錯誤?

為什麼我在 MySQL 中收到「使用者\'root\'@\'localhost\'存取被拒絕(使用密碼:NO)\」錯誤?

Susan Sarandon
Susan Sarandon原創
2024-11-03 16:20:02986瀏覽

Why am I Getting

MySQL:根用戶的存取被拒絕錯誤1045

MySQL 使用者遇到的常見問題是「文件#1045 - 存取被拒絕「使用者'root'@'localhost'(使用密碼:NO)」錯誤。 🎜>

安裝和設定MySQL 時,可能沒有輸入密碼為root 使用者指定。錯誤。 .2.0.1config.inc.php」中的設定檔(config.inc.php)(取代如果不使用Wamp 伺服器,請將「wamp」替換為您的伺服器名稱)。找到「$ cfg['Servers'][$i]['password']='”行並將其更改為“$cfg” ['Servers'][$i]['password']='NO'"。

儲存檔案。

刷新 phpMyAdmin。錯誤訊息現在應為「使用者 'root'@'localhost' 的存取被拒絕(使用密碼:YES)」。 將上一行的密碼改為所需的 root 密碼。

    附加說明:
  1. 如果設定密碼後錯誤仍然存在,請確保MySQL 服務正在運作並且您使用的密碼正確。
  2. 重新啟動 MySQL 服務也可能解決這個問題。

以上是為什麼我在 MySQL 中收到「使用者\'root\'@\'localhost\'存取被拒絕(使用密碼:NO)\」錯誤?的詳細內容。更多資訊請關注PHP中文網其他相關文章!

陳述:
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n